Kara Riggsbee

Kara will be graduating this December from UH Mānoa with a degree in Molecular Cell Biology. Though she takes classes over at the Mānoa campus, you’ll find Kara working under KCC Microbiology Professor John Berestecky in a lab on KCC’s campus most days of the week. Kara hopes to continue her studies in either graduate-level biology research or by attending medical school.

Kara grew up in southern California and decided to attend UH Mānoa in part due to the stories she heard from her father about the islands. He was stationed on O’ahu in the Navy some years back. Over spring break, Kara traveled to Maui and enjoyed her trip immensely — especially the road to Hāna and waterfalls along the way — in spite of receiving a sunburn for the first time.

    Yonik Gomez is in his first semester at KCC for his general education classes and he intends on graduating with a degree in radiology technology. "I always wanted to get into the medical field," says Yonik, but since his wife already lives the stressful life of a nurse, he'd rather "get a job that'll be relaxing." Yonik is from New York but was stationed in Kaneohe in 2012 during his time in the military. He's glad that he finished his five-year contract in the military and is now hoping to get his degree. In his spare time he likes to cook, work, and draw "anything that's in front of [him]."
